The intent of this library is to obviate the need to use Illumina's proprietary [Experiment Manager](https://support.illumina.com/sequencing/sequencing_software/experiment_manager.html) and to enable interactive reading, _de novo_ creation, and writing of Sample Sheets.
As of `v0.7.0` this library supports the entire Illumina specification for a sample sheet as defined in [this manual](https://www.illumina.com/content/dam/illumina-marketing/documents/products/technotes/sequencing-sheet-format-specifications-technical-note-970-2017-004.pdf).

<h3 align="center">Tutorial</h3>

To demonstrate the features of this library we will use a test file available at this remote location:

- [`sample-sheet/tests/resources/paired-end-single-index.csv`](tests/resources/paired-end-single-index.csv)

```python
from sample_sheet import SampleSheet

url = 'https://raw.githubusercontent.com/clintval/sample-sheet/master/tests/resources/paired-end-single-index.csv'

sample_sheet = SampleSheet(url)
```

The metadata of the sample sheet can be accessed with the `Header`, `Reads` and, `Settings` attributes:

```python
>>> sample_sheet.Header.Assay
'SureSelectXT'

>>> sample_sheet.Reads
[151, 151]

>>> sample_sheet.is_paired_end
True

>>> sample_sheet.Settings.BarcodeMismatches
'2'
```

The samples can be accessed directly or _via_ iteration:

```python
>>> sample_sheet.samples
[Sample({"Sample_ID": "1823A", "Sample_Name": "1823A-tissue", "index": "GAATCTGA"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1823B", "Sample_Name": "1823B-tissue", "index": "AGCAGGAA"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1824A", "Sample_Name": "1824A-tissue", "index": "GAGCTGAA"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1825A", "Sample_Name": "1825A-tissue", "index": "AAACATCG"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1826A", "Sample_Name": "1826A-tissue", "index": "GAGTTAGC"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1826B", "Sample_Name": "1823A-tissue", "index": "CGAACTTA"}),
Sample({"Sample_ID": "1829A", "Sample_Name": "1823B-tissue", "index": "GATAGACA"})]

>>> for sample in sample_sheet:
>>> print(sample)
>>> break
"1823A"
```

If a column labeled `Read_Structure` is provided _per_ sample, then additional functionality is enabled.

```python
>>> first_sample, *_ = sample_sheet.samples
>>> first_sample.Read_Structure
ReadStructure(structure="151T8B151T")

>>> first_sample.Read_Structure.total_cycles
310

>>> first_sample.Read_Structure.tokens
['151T', '8B', '151T']
```

#### Sample Sheet Creation

Sample sheets can be created _de novo_ and written to a file-like object. The following snippet shows how to add attributes to mandatory sections, add optional user-defined sections, and add samples before writing to the standard output.

```python
import sys

sample_sheet = SampleSheet()

# [Header] section
# Adding an attribute with spaces must be done with the add_attr() method
sample_sheet.Header.IEM4FileVersion = 4
sample_sheet.Header.add_attr(attr='Investigator_Name', value='jdoe', name='Investigator Name')

# [Settings] section
sample_sheet.Settings.CreateFastqForIndexReads = 1
sample_sheet.Settings.BarcodeMismatches = 2

# Optional sample sheet sections can be added and then accessed
sample_sheet.add_section('Manifests')
sample_sheet.Manifests.PoolDNA = "DNAMatrix.txt"

# Specify a paired-end kit with 151 template bases per read
sample_sheet.Reads = [151, 151]

# Add a single-indexed sample with both a name, ID, and index
sample = Sample(dict(Sample_ID='1823A', Sample_Name='1823A-tissue', index='ACGT'))
sample_sheet.add_sample(sample)

# Write to standard outpout!
sample_sheet.write(sys.stdout)
```

```python
"""
[Header],,
IEM4FileVersion,4,
Investigator Name,jdoe,
,,
[Reads],,
151,,
151,,
,,
[Manifests],,
PoolDNA,DNAMatrix.txt,
,,
[Settings],,
CreateFastqForIndexReads,1,
BarcodeMismatches,2,
,,
[Data],,
Sample_ID,Sample_Name,index
1823A,1823A-tissue,ACGT
"""
```

#### IPython Integration

A quick summary of the samples can be displayed in Markdown ASCII or HTML rendered Markdown if run in an IPython environment:

```python
>>> sample_sheet.experimental_design
"""
| Sample_ID | Sample_Name | Library_ID | Description |
|:------------|:--------------|:-------------|:-----------------|
| 1823A | 1823A-tissue | 2017-01-20 | 0.5x treatment |
| 1823B | 1823B-tissue | 2017-01-20 | 0.5x treatment |
| 1824A | 1824A-tissue | 2017-01-20 | 1.0x treatment |
| 1825A | 1825A-tissue | 2017-01-20 | 10.0x treatment |
| 1826A | 1826A-tissue | 2017-01-20 | 100.0x treatment |
| 1826B | 1823A-tissue | 2017-01-17 | 0.5x treatment |
| 1829A | 1823B-tissue | 2017-01-17 | 0.5x treatment |
"""
```

<h3 align="center">Command Line Utility</h3>

Along with an option for pretty-printing the sample sheet to terminal (`summary` tool), one can stream the sample sheet into JSON:

```bash
❯ sample-sheet to_json paired-end-single-index.csv | jq
{
"Header": {
"IEM1FileVersion": "4",
"Investigator Name": "jdoe",
"Experiment Name": "exp001",
"Date": "11/16/2017",
"Workflow": "SureSelectXT",
"Application": "NextSeq FASTQ Only",
"Assay": "SureSelectXT",
"Description": "A description of this flow cell",
"Chemistry": "Default"
},
"Reads": [
151,
151
],
"Settings": {
"CreateFastqForIndexReads": "1",
"BarcodeMismatches": "2"
},
"Data": [
{
"Sample_Project": "exp001",
"Description": "0.5x treatment",
"Reference_Name": "mm10",
"Sample_Name": "1823A-tissue",
"index": "GAATCTGA",
"Library_ID": "2017-01-20",
"Read_Structure": "151T8B151T",
"Sample_ID": "1823A",
"Target_Set": "Intervals-001"
},
...
]
}
```
